Sử dụng các công cụ IBM Cognos với DB2 để phát triển các báo cáo Kinh doanh thông minh doc

35 899 1
Sử dụng các công cụ IBM Cognos với DB2 để phát triển các báo cáo Kinh doanh thông minh doc

Đang tải... (xem toàn văn)

Tài liệu hạn chế xem trước, để xem đầy đủ mời bạn chọn Tải xuống

Thông tin tài liệu

Sử dụng công cụ IBM Cognos với DB2 để phát triển báo cáo Kinh doanh thông minh Tổng quan Các tổ chức cần hiển thị liệu báo cáo để giúp họ trình định Do tổ chức có khối lượng lớn liệu phức tạp, nên trình biểu diễn liệu báo cáo kinh doanh có hiệu có kết quan trọng Cần tổ chức, mơ hình hóa biểu diễn liệu cách hiệu để có khả hiểu biết tốt Điều thực cách sử công cụ IBM Cognos Business Intelligence với sở liệu DB2 IBM Bài giúp bạn hiểu tất khái niệm, việc tạo liệu với DB2, mơ hình hóa liệu thực với Trình quản lý khung cơng tác, nhập khẩu/xuất siêu liệu, đến khung công tác Cognos việc tạo báo cáo thông minh cách sử dụng công cụ IBM Cognos Business Intelligence Report Studio (Xưởng Báo cáo) Bài cho phép bạn phát triển ứng dụng báo cáo thông minh riêng cách sử dụng Cognos với DB2, khơng q trình phức tạp Việc tạo báo cáo Kinh doanh thông minh (BI) Cognos cách sử dụng DB2 IBM liên quan đến năm q trình sau      Tạo sở liệu DB2 Xuất siêu liệu sở liệu DB2 tới Trình quản lý khung cơng tác (Framework Manager) Mơ hình hóa chiều Trình quản lý khung cơng tác Tạo gói phần mềm Cognos gửi tới Kết nối Cognos (Cognos Connection) Thiết kế báo cáo cách sử dụng công cụ Cognos Business Intelligence Các yêu cầu phần mềm Bài sử dụng phần mềm sau    IBM Cognos Express v9.0.0 IBM Cognos Express Framework Manager (Trình quản lý khung công tác Cognos Express IBM) IBM DB2 V9.1 IBM Cognos Express giải pháp Kinh doanh thông minh với mơ đun phân tích báo cáo tích hợp Đây giải pháp Kinh doanh thông minh cấu hình sẵn giúp dễ cài đặt dễ sử dụng Cơ sở liệu ấn IBM DB2 V9.1 Enterprise Server (Máy chủ doanh nghiệp phiên DB2 V9.1 IBM) sử dụng làm kho lưu trữ nội dung Cả hai IBM Cognos Express IBM DB2 cài đặt máy tính dùng Microsoft Windows Về đầu trang Tạo sở liệu DB2 Dữ liệu khối xây dựng cho báo cáo Kinh doanh thông minh Trong này, bạn sử dụng Cognos Express Manager với DB2 làm kho lưu trữ nội dung cho liệu Cơ sở liệu DB2 sử dụng để xây dựng báo cáo Cognos Business Intelligence Bạn xem xét ví dụ cơng ty có loại sản phẩm khác có bán vùng địa lý khác Báo cáo Cognos hiển thị xu hướng doanh thu cho công ty sở sản phẩm, vùng địa lý họ thời gian theo năm mà công ty hoạt động Xin lưu ý sở liệu đơn giản hóa để giúp cho dễ hiểu Trong trường hợp thực tế, sở liệu phức tạp nhiều Bảng Bảng BRANDS (Các loại hàng hóa) lưu trữ liệu loại hàng hóa cơng ty Cột Kiểu cột Ràng buộc Nhận xét BRAND ID BIG INT PRIMARY KEY BRAND NAMEVARCHAR Ví dụ, Các loại hàng hóa Chăm sóc cá nhân, Chăm sóc gia đình, Thực phẩm Đồ uống Bảng Bảng CATEGORY (Thể loại) lưu trữ liệu thể loại theo loại hàng hóa cơng ty Cột Kiểu cột Ràng buộc PRIMARY KEY CATEGORY ID BIG INT CATEGORY NAME VARCHAR BRAND ID BIG INT Nhận xét FOREIGN KEY Bảng tham chiếu cột BRAND ID bảng Brands (Các loại hàng hóa) Ví dụ, Loại hàng hóa Chăm sóc cá nhân, thể loại sản phẩm Mỹ phẩm, Chăm sóc tóc, Chăm sóc da v.v Bảng Bảng PRODUCTS (Sản phẩm) lưu trữ sản phẩm theo thể loại công ty Cột Kiểu cột PRODUCT ID BIG INT Ràng buộc PRIMARY KEY Nhận xét PRODUCT NAME VARCHAR CATEGORY ID BIG INT FOREIGN KEY Bảng tham chiếu cột CATEGORY ID bảng CATEGORY (Các thể loại) Ví dụ, thể loại sản phẩm Mỹ phẩm, sản phẩm Sản phẩm 1, Sản phẩm v.v Bảng Bảng REGION (Vùng) cho thấy vùng khác cơng ty hoạt động Cột Kiểu cột Ràng buộc Nhận xét REGION ID BIG INT PRIMARY KEY REGION NAMEVARCHAR Ví dụ, vùng Châu Á Thái Bình Dương, Châu Mỹ, Châu Âu v.v Bảng Bảng COUNTRY (Nước) lưu trữ tên nước khác vùng mà công ty hoạt động Cột Kiểu cột COUNTRY ID BIG INT COUNTRY NAME BIG INT Nhận xét VARCHAR REGION ID Ràng buộc PRIMARY KEY FOREIGN KEY Bảng tham chiếu cột REGION ID bảng REGION (Vùng) Ví dụ, khu vực Châu Á- Thái Bình Dương, có nước ẤN ĐỘ, TRUNG QUỐC v.v Tương tự với Châu Mỹ, có nước MỸ MÊ-HI-CO Bảng Bảng YEAR (Năm) lưu trữ liệu năm mà công ty hoạt động Cột Kiểu cột Ràng buộc Nhận xét YEAR IDBIG INT PRIMARY KEY YEAR VARCHAR Ví dụ, năm 2009 2010 Bảng Bảng QUARTER (Quý) lưu trữ quý năm mà công ty hoạt động Cột QUARTER ID QUARTER Kiểu cột BIG INT YEAR ID Ràng buộc PRIMARY KEY BIG INT Nhận xét VARCHAR FOREIGN KEY Bảng tham chiếu cột YEAR ID bảng YEAR Ví dụ, năm 2009, Tháng Giêng-Tháng Ba Tháng Tư-Tháng Sáu hai quý Tương tự năm 2010, Tháng Tư-Tháng Sáu Tháng Bảy-Tháng Chín hai quý Bảng Bảng MONTH (THÁNG) lưu trữ tháng cho quý cơng ty hoạt động Cột Kiểu cột Ràng buộc PRIMARY KEY MONTH ID BIG INT MONTH QUARTER ID Nhận xét VARCHAR BIG INT FOREIGN KEY Bảng tham chiếu cột QUARTER ID bảng QUARTER Ví dụ, Quý từ Tháng Giêng-Tháng Ba, tháng Tháng Giêng Tháng Hai Tương tự Quý từ Tháng Bảy-Tháng Chín, tháng Tháng Tám Tháng Chín Bảng Bảng REVENUE (Doanh thu) lưu trữ thu nhập bán sản phẩm nước cụ thể tháng cụ thể Kiểu cột BIG PRODUCT ID INT COUNTRY BIG ID INT BIG MONTH ID INT BIG REVENUE INT Cột Ràng buộc FOREIGN KEY FOREIGN KEY FOREIGN KEY Nhận xét Bảng tham chiếu cột PRODUCT ID bảng PRODUCT Bảng tham chiếu cột COUNTRY ID bảng COUNTRY Bảng tham chiếu cột MONTH ID bảng MONTH Ví dụ, Cơng ty thu 40.000 cách bán Sản phẩm Ấn Độ vào Tháng Giêng năm 2009 Các mối quan hệ Khóa (Foreign Key) sở liệu hiển thị thiết kế Framework Manager Nếu mối quan hệ khóa ngồi tạo sở liệu, mối quan hệ tạo tự động nhập sở liệu vào Framework Manager Nhưng mối quan hệ không tạo sở liệu, chúng tạo Framework Manager Để hiểu cách tạo mối quan hệ Framework Manager, không tạo mối quan hệ Khóa ngồi sở liệu Thay vào đó, bạn tạo mối quan hệ Framework Manager Về đầu trang Xuất siêu liệu sở liệu DB2 đến Framework Manager Framework Manager cơng cụ mơ hình hóa siêu liệu sử dụng để tạo mối quan hệ, chiều v.v liệu gửi liệu mô hình hóa tới Các khung cơng tác Cognos (Cognos Frameworks) Để thực việc mơ hình hóa siêu liệu, cần nhập sở liệu siêu liệu tạo trước vào Framework Manager Việc bao gồm hai quy trình sau đây:   Tạo nguồn liệu cho sở liệu DB2 Cognos Xuất siêu liệu liệu cách sử dụng nguồn liệu tạo Tạo nguồn liệu cho sở liệu DB2 Cognos Mở Framework Manager chọn Create New Project (Tạo dự án mới) Hãy đặt tên dự án cho dự án Framework Manager Nhấn Next chọn tùy chọn Data Sources (Các nguồn liệu) trình hướng dẫn Metadata (Siêu liệu), Hình Hình Trình hướng dẫn Select Metadata Source (Chọn nguồn siêu liệu) Từ trang Select Data Source (Chọn nguồn liệu), tất nguồn liệu có sẵn liệt kê phía Vì bạn chưa tạo nguồn liệu nào, nên hình cịn để trống Để tạo nguồn liệu mới, nhấn nút New Hình Hình Chọn nguồn liệu Trang New data source (Nguồn liệu mới) cho phép bạn tạo nguồn liệu cho sở liệu mà bạn tạo DB2 Nhập tên nguồn liệu mà bạn muốn tạo nhấn Next Ví dụ, Hình cho thấy tên nguồn liệu Cognos_DB Hình Nhập tên nguồn liệu Từ cửa sổ Type (Kiểu) thả xuống, chọn DB2, Hình Hình Chọn kiểu kết nối Nhập tất thông tin chi tiết giao tiếp cần thiết tên sở liệu DB2, chuỗi kết nối, mã định danh (ID) mật người dùng để kết nối với sở liệu, Hình Hình Chọn tham số kết nối Nhấn Test Connection (Kiểm tra kết nối) để kiểm tra xem kết nối bạn tới sở liệu có thành cơng khơng Thơng báo trạng thái kết nối cho thấy Succeeded (Đã thành công), Hình Hình Kiểm tra trạng thái kết nối Nhấn Finish để tạo nguồn liệu Nguồn liệu Cognos_DB tạo cho sở liệu DB2 Xuất siêu liệu cách sử dụng nguồn liệu tạo Một tạo nguồn liệu, tên nguồn liệu xuất trình hướng dẫn Select Data Source Framework Manager, Hình Hình Chọn nguồn liệu Chọn nguồn liệu nhấn Next Chấp nhận thiết lập mặc định nhấn Import để nhập siêu liệu liệu từ sở liệu DB2 vào Framework Manager, Hình Hình 21 Tạo gói phần mềm Framework Manager Chọn đối tượng mà bạn muốn có gói Một bạn gửi gói phần mềm tới Cognos Framework, đối tượng sử dụng để thiết kế báo cáo Do bạn tạo chiều số đo, bạn không cần gửi chủ thể truy vấn, bạn lựa chọn chiều số đo mà bạn tạo đưa chúng vào gói phần mềm, Hình 22 Hình 22 Định nghĩa đối tượng Một tạo thành cơng gói phần mềm này, nhấn Yes để xuất gói phần mềm đó, 23 Hình 23 Gói phần mềm tạo Trong trình hướng dẫn Publish Package (Xuất gói), chấp nhận vị trí gói mặc định kho lưu trữ nội dung, Hình 24 đưa vị trí riêng bạn Hình 24 Trình hướng dẫn Publish Package Nhấn Publish để gửi gói tới vị trí chọn, Hình 25 Hình 25 Gói gửi Về đầu trang Thiết kế báo cáo cách sử dụng công cụ Cognos Bây bạn tạo báo cáo Kinh doanh thông minh cách sử dụng Report Studio Chuyển đến trang chủ Cognos, dùng để quản lý tất nhiệm vụ liên quan đến Cognos, Hình 26 Hình 26 Trang chủ Cognos Từ trang chủ Cognos, chọn Create Professional Reports with Report Studio (Tạo báo cáo chuyên nghiệp với Xưởng Báo cáo) để tạo báo cáo Kinh doanh thông minh cho công ty Chuyển đến vị trí nơi bạn gửi gói phần mềm tới nhấn vào tên gói, Hình 27 Trang chủ Report Studio sử dụng để tạo Các báo cáo Kinh doanh thông minh cho công ty Cùng với Report Studio, Cognos có Query Studio (Xưởng Truy vấn) Analysis Studio (Xưởng Phân tích) để thiết kế báo cáo Bài sử dụng Report Studio Hình 27 Chọn gói phần mềm Cognos Nhấn Create a new report or template (Tạo báo cáo khn mẫu mới), Hình 28 Hình 28 Tạo báo cáo Trang hiển thị Hình 29 nơi bạn bắt đầu thiết kế báo cáo Ở phía trái Insertable Objects (Các đối tượng chèn vào), có liệt kê ba chiều số đo mà bạn sử dụng để tạo báo cáo Hình 29 Cognos Report Studio (Xưởng báo cáo Cognos) Nhấn Table chèn vào bảng có hai hàng hai cột Sau tạo bảng, bạn bắt đầu tạo đồ thị cho báo cáo Từ Insertable Objects, kéo Chart (Đồ thị) từ danh sách thả xuống cột Chọn tùy chọn Column từ nhóm Chart chọn đồ thị cột liệt kê, Hình 30 Hình 30 Tạo đồ thị Report Studio Kéo Regions từ Insertable Objects thả xuống Categories(x-axis) Tương tự, kéo Brands thả xuống Series Kéo Revenue thả xuống default Measures(yaxis) Bước hoàn thành thiết kế đồ thị cho Revenue Report với tất sản phẩm công ty bán vùng khác nhau, Hình 31 Hình 31 Cognos Report Studio Nhấn Data chọn Drill Behavior (Hành vi nghiên cứu chi tiết), để bạn quy định báo cáo truy vấn ngược vào sở cấu trúc mơ hình hóa chiều, Hình 32 Hình 32 Hành vi nghiên cứu chi tiết Report Studio Đánh dấu chọn tùy chọn Allow drill-up and drill-down (Cho phép truy vấn ngược truy vấn lên) nhấn OK, Hình 33 Tùy chọn cho phép báo cáo truy vấn ngược truy vấn lên chiều Ví dụ, Regions Dimension (Chiều vùng), bạn truy vấn ngược từ Regions xuống Countries từ vùng Châu Á Thái Bình Dương xuống Ấn Độ, Brazil, Trung Quốc v.v Hình 33 Cho phép truy vấn ngược truy vấn lên Report Studio Chạy báo cáo để xem đồ thị có giống đồ thị Hình 34 khơng Hình 34 Cognos Report Viewer (Trình xem báo cáo Cognos) 10 Truy vấn ngược báo cáo để có phân tích chi tiết Ví dụ, Hình 35, bạn truy vấn ngược xuống Regions Brands để có phân tích chi tiết Báo cáo cho thấy Revenue thu cơng ty bán loại hàng hóa khác tất vùng Hình 35 Cognos Report cho thấy doanh thu thu từ tất loại hàng hóa tất vùng 11 Nhấn Regions để xem báo cáo hiển thị doanh thu thu bán loại hàng hóa khác vùng khác nhau, Hình 36 Hình 36 Báo cáo cho thấy doanh thu thu từ tất loại hàng hóa vùng khác 12 Nhấn Asia Pacific Region (Vùng Châu Á Thái Bình Dương) để truy vấn ngược hiển thị doanh thu thu bán loại hàng hóa khác vùng Châu Á Thái Bình Dương, Hình 37 Hình 37 Báo cáo cho thấy doanh thu thu từ loại hàng hóa khác khu vực Châu Á Thái Bình Dương 13 Nhấn HOUSEHOLD CARE để xem doanh thu thu bán Các sản phẩm Chăm sóc gia đình nước Châu Á Thái Bình Dương, Hình 38 Hình 38 Báo cáo cho thấy doanh thu thu từ sản phẩm Chăm sóc gia đình khu vực Châu Á Thái Bình Dương 14 Bạn tạo báo cáo tương tự Report Studio, trơng giống Hình 39 Hình 39 Report Studio 15 Báo cáo cuối hiển thị Hình 40 Hình 40 Báo cáo cuối 16 Một bạn nhấn chuột vào đồ thị để nhận phân tích chi tiết hơn, báo cáo truy vấn ngược hiển thị Hình 41 Hình 41 Báo cáo cuối sau truy vấn ngược 17 Nếu bạn truy vấn ngược thêm nữa, báo cáo trông tương tự Hình 42 Hình 42 Truy vấn ngược sâu báo cáo cuối Về đầu trang Kết luận Bài cho thấy cách sử dụng công cụ Cognos Business Intelligence (Kinh doanh thông minh Cognos) với sở liệu DB2 để tạo báo cáo Kinh doanh thông minh Sau đọc này, người đọc tìm hiểu cách tạo nguồn liệu cho sở liệu Cognos Frameworks (Các khung công tác Cognos), nhập siêu liệu sở liệu, thực mô hình chiều Framework Manager (Trình quản lý khung công tác) cuối thiết kế tạo báo cáo cách sử dụng Report Studio Bài giúp người đọc phát triển nhanh báo cáo thông minh Cognos theo cách đơn giản ... Bài cho thấy cách sử dụng công cụ Cognos Business Intelligence (Kinh doanh thông minh Cognos) với sở liệu DB2 để tạo báo cáo Kinh doanh thông minh Sau đọc này, người đọc tìm hiểu cách tạo nguồn... Package Nhấn Publish để gửi gói tới vị trí chọn, Hình 25 Hình 25 Gói gửi Về đầu trang Thiết kế báo cáo cách sử dụng công cụ Cognos Bây bạn tạo báo cáo Kinh doanh thông minh cách sử dụng Report Studio... liệu DB2 Dữ liệu khối xây dựng cho báo cáo Kinh doanh thông minh Trong này, bạn sử dụng Cognos Express Manager với DB2 làm kho lưu trữ nội dung cho liệu Cơ sở liệu DB2 sử dụng để xây dựng báo cáo

Ngày đăng: 18/03/2014, 05:20

Từ khóa liên quan

Tài liệu cùng người dùng

Tài liệu liên quan